he mentions making a short film at the Carlton for the Dutch film company Polygoon. He talks about returning to America but first doing a big concert in Paris at the Salle Pleyel. There's a mention of a 'man rather big' who wants him to take a thirteen piece orchestra to Switzerland for a 'month's engagement at rather an interesting salary. He also mentions that 'Fletcher' wants him to help getting a contract to bring over his band. Finally he asks Renee to come to the Paris concert.,,
Subject notes (people): 'Louis' (Armstrong); 'Jack'; 'Gert'; 'Fletcher' (Henderson). Subject notes (places): 'The Carlton'; The Hague; Hotel Americain; Salle Pleyel, Paris; Switzerland; England. Subject notes (recordings & songs): I wish I were twins; I only have eyes for you.,
